From looking at the code in your site I'm guessing that it's built with WordPress. I have no experience with that system.

However, I can say that there's nothing wrong with the code immediately around your nabble link:
<div id="887319791470582625" align="left" style="width: 100%; overflow-y: hidden;" class="wcustomhtml">
<a id="nabblelink" href="http://winning-your-relationship-game-forum.16321.n8.nabble.com/">
Winning Your Relationship Game Forum</a>
<script src="http://winning-your-relationship-game-forum.16321.n8.nabble.com/embed/f1"></script>
</div>
I have pasted that code into one of my own sites and it displays as expected.

Embedded forum
This suggests that you need to contact the support service for your main site, rather than Nabble's, as it is something in the code for your main site that is stopping the forum from displaying.

GregChapman
Unfortunately, Nabble does not support https, but we are told that the forthcoming replacement will.

However, Weebly's response is surprising as if they now demand https (aka SSL) then every Weebly user of Nabble would be shouting and that hasn't happened.

I wonder if you have picked a particular ecurity option at Weebly and their support team noticed that and responded accordingly.
